First Presbyterian Christian Academy is an independent, PK-12, co-educational day school in Hinesville, Georgia. FPCA serving approximately 300 students. The school is seeking qualified candidates to apply for the position of upper school science teacher.
Upper school science teachers are responsible for instructing students in grades 6-12. Teachers will creates lesson plans, instruct students on subjects/courses such as earth science, life science, biology, human anatomy, chemistry, and physics, and create a well-rounded, learning environment for students. Specific courses will be determined upon hiring.
